Business Context and Reporting Period
Company: Axon Enterprise, Inc. (AXON)
Filing Type: Form 10-K (Annual Report)
Period: Fiscal year ended December 31, 2024
Overview: Axon is a technology leader in global public safety, providing hardware (body cameras, TASER devices, drones) and cloud software solutions (digital evidence management, productivity tools). The company operates two reportable segments: Software and Sensors and TASER. In Q1 2025, the company announced a reorganization into two new segments: Connected Devices and Software & Services.
Key Financial Metrics
| Metric (in millions) | 2024 | 2023 | Change |
|---|---|---|---|
| Net Sales | $2,082.5 | $1,560.7 | +33.4% |
| Gross Margin | $1,241.4 (59.6%) | $955.5 (61.2%) | -1.6 pts |
| Adjusted Gross Margin | 63.2% | 61.8% | +1.4 pts |
| Operating Income | $58.5 | $156.9 | -62.7% |
| Net Income | $377.0 | $175.8 | +114.5% |
| Diluted EPS | $4.80 | $2.33 | +106.0% |
| Operating Cash Flow | $408.3 | $189.3 | +115.7% |
| Cash & Equivalents | $454.8 | $598.5 | -$143.7 |
| Convertible Notes (2027) | $690.0 | $690.0 | — |
Note: Net income for 2024 includes $283.2 million in non-cash gains from strategic investments and marketable securities.
Material Changes vs. Prior Period
- Revenue Growth: Driven by a 33.4% increase in net sales, with the Software and Sensors segment growing 33.4% and the TASER segment growing 33.4%. Key drivers included adoption of the TASER 10 device, increased cloud-connected devices, and higher unit sales of body cameras.
- Operating Expenses: Increased by $384.2 million (48.1%) year-over-year. This was primarily due to a $225.6% increase in stock-based compensation (driven by the 2024 Employee XSP and CEO Performance Award) and higher headcount in R&D and sales.
- Acquisitions: Completed step acquisitions of Fusus (real-time crime center technology) and Dedrone (drone security), resulting in significant goodwill and intangible asset additions ($701.7 million in goodwill recorded in 2024).
- Investment Gains: Recorded $162.9 million in realized/unrealized gains on strategic investments and $120.3 million in unrealized gains on marketable securities, significantly boosting net income despite lower operating income.
Guidance, Outlook, Risks, and Unusual Items
Management Commentary & Outlook
Management highlighted a "moonshot" goal to cut gun-related deaths in half by 2033. The company is transitioning its segment reporting to better distinguish hardware from software/services. Annual Recurring Revenue (ARR) reached $1.0 billion as of December 31, 2024.
Material Weakness in Internal Controls
The company identified a material weakness in internal control over financial reporting related to revenue recognition. Specifically, controls were not designed to update revenue recognition policies to reflect changes in product offerings or contract terms. This resulted in immaterial errors in prior periods (2021–2024) which have been corrected. The auditor (PwC) issued an adverse opinion on internal controls for 2024.
Key Risks
- Regulatory: The TASER 10 is classified as a firearm by the ATF for domestic sales, potentially limiting private citizen demand. Export controls and international regulations on CEDs and drones pose ongoing risks.
- Legal: Ongoing product liability litigation and antitrust lawsuits regarding the 2018 acquisition of Vievu.
- Supply Chain: Reliance on single-source suppliers for certain components and potential impacts from tariffs or trade restrictions.
- Debt: $690 million in convertible senior notes due 2027. Conversion could dilute shareholders or impact liquidity.
